Qusai AlFakhri

Travel Daily Media

TDM AWARDS - NOMINATE NOW!

Qusai AlFakhri
Cultural Tourism

Saudi Arabia opens largest ultra all-inclusive resort

Saudi Arabia opens largest ultra all-inclusive resort

Join The Community

Join The Community

Scroll to Top